The Colfax Vikings will take on the Cameron Comets at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day. Each of these teams will be fighting to keep a win streak alive as Colfax comes in on three and Cameron on nine.
Colfax is on a roll after a high-stakes playoff matchup on Saturday. They managed a 59-54 victory over Boyceville.

Colfax's success was the result of a balanced attack that saw several players step up, but Lyric Nichols led the charge by going 6-for-11 on her way to 16 points and seven rebounds. The matchup was Nichols' third in a row with at least 16 points. The team also got some help courtesy of Brynn Sikora, who posted 13 points in addition to six assists and five boards.
Meanwhile, Cameron made easy work of Shell Lake on Saturday and carried off a 68-45 win. The Comets have made a habit of sweeping their opponents off the court, having now won 14 games by 23 points or more this season.
Colfax's victory bumped their record up to 22-4. As for Cameron, their win bumped their record up to an identical 22-4.
Colfax got the 'W' in their previous matchup back in February of 2019 against Cameron by a conclusive 84-59 score. Do the Vikings have another victory up their sleeve, or will the Comets turn the tables on them? We'll have the answer soon enough.
